Sangan (Persian: سنگان; also Romanized as Sangān; also known as Sangān-e Pā’īn, Sangān Pā’īn, Sangūn-e Pā’īn, and Sangūn-i-Pāīn)[2] is a city and capital of Sangan District, in Khaf County, Razavi Khorasan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 8,718, in 1,952 families.[3]
Geographical location and climate
Sangan located at elevation of 1146.01 meters (3759.88 feet) above sea level and has a Mid-latitude steppe climate. Sangan typically receives about 44.0 millimeters of precipitation and has 78.16 rainy days annually.[4]
